Aston Villa Monitoring Tijjani Reijnders as €70m Valuation Circulates

Aston Villa are reportedly among several Premier League clubs keeping a close eye on Manchester City midfielder Tijjani Reijnders ahead of the summer transfer window, with speculation growing around a potential big-money move.

Reports suggest Villa are interested in the Dutch international as they prepare for another season in Europe under Unai Emery, with midfield reinforcements seen as a priority. However, suggestions that Villa are preparing a formal €70m bid are currently unconfirmed and appear to be speculative at this stage.

Reijnders only joined Manchester City in 2025 after a strong spell at AC Milan, arriving in a deal valued at around €55–70m including add-ons. Since moving to the Etihad, he has been viewed as part of Pep Guardiola’s long-term midfield structure rather than a short-term sale option.

Despite that, his name continues to attract attention across Europe. Aston Villa are believed to be monitoring his situation closely, while other clubs have also been loosely linked as part of wider transfer speculation.

City’s stance remains firm for now, with no indication that they are actively planning to sell the midfielder unless a major offer forces a rethink.

For Villa, any move for Reijnders would represent a statement signing — but at this stage, the situation is best described as interest rather than an advanced transfer bid.
